This week on Local Motion we're bringing you a Regional Roundup from Rocky Mountain Community Radio's Maeve Conran.
In this week's episode: Republicans in Congress want to use public lands for housing development, but a new study suggests that’s not a viable solution to the housing crisis.
We’ll also hear about a water conservation program in western Colorado and a horse rescue group working to save animals from auction and protect them from kill buyers.
Then, we hear about a Navajo community in southeastern Utah that recently got running water... for the first time.
